Southchurch Park, Southend On Sea, Essex, UK, 2011.

views: 4
Video Source: View
Added: 2011-08-12 22:43:00 (GMT)
Category: Pets & Animals
Keywords: southchurch, park, southend, sea, essex, uk, 2011
Location: Southchurch Park, 35 Northumberland Cres, Southend-on-Sea SS1 2XB, UK
DiziVizi is the best video sharing website. Find videos from any place in the world. Explore